From 60b90b18d6407b886ed9f12061406fd3ece05e29 Mon Sep 17 00:00:00 2001 From: Simon Ochsenreither Date: Wed, 7 Dec 2011 17:20:29 +0100 Subject: Migration message and version cleanup The @migration annotation can now be used like @deprecation. Old syntax is still supported, but deprecated. Improve wording and consistency of migration messages, migration warnings also print the version in which the change occurred now. Partially fixes SI-4990. --- src/library/scala/collection/SetLike.scala |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/library/scala/collection/SetLike.scala') diff --git a/src/library/scala/collection/SetLike.scala b/src/library/scala/collection/SetLike.scala index b4695363de..7293f3775c 100644 --- a/src/library/scala/collection/SetLike.scala +++ b/src/library/scala/collection/SetLike.scala @@ -89,7 +89,7 @@ self => // note: this is only overridden here to add the migration annotation, // which I hope to turn into an Xlint style warning as the migration aspect // is not central to its importance. - @migration(2, 8, "Set.map now returns a Set, so it will discard duplicate values.") + @migration("Set.map now returns a Set, so it will discard duplicate values.", "2.8.0") override def map[B, That](f: A => B)(implicit bf: CanBuildFrom[This, B, That]): That = super.map(f)(bf) /** Tests if some element is contained in this set. -- cgit v1.2.3